Pam,Juan,and Eva took a 1,200 mile driving trip. Pam drove 100 miles more than Juan. Juan drove 100 more miles than Eva. How many miles did Eva drive?

I think Eva had to drive 300 miles. Here is how I got my answer-

1200 / 3 = 400

400 (eva), 400 (juan), 400 (pam)

x (eva), x+100 (juan) x+200 (pam) 

300 (eva) + 400 (juan) + 500 (pam)

eva = 300
